To model the data in the table with a linear equation in slope-intercept form, use the formula:
y = mx + b
where:
y represents the dependent variable (Wages Earned),
x represents the independent variable (Time Worked),
m is the slope of the line, and
b is the y-intercept (the value of y when x = 0).
To find the slope (m) and the y-intercept (b), we need to use the given data points (x, y).
Let's calculate the slope first:
Slope (m) = (change in y) / (change in x)
Take any two points from the table to calculate the slope. Let's use the first and last data points:
(x₁, y₁) = (1, 7.50)
(x₂, y₂) = (9, 67.50)
Slope (m) = (67.50 - 7.50) / (9 - 1)
Slope (m) = 60.00 / 8
Slope (m) = 7.50
Now, let's calculate the y-intercept (b) using any data point, use the first data point:
(x₁, y₁) = (1, 7.50)
Now, substitute the slope and one of the data points into the slope-intercept form equation to find the y-intercept (b):
y = mx + b
7.50 = 7.50(1) + b
7.50 = 7.50 + b
Subtract 7.50 from both sides to isolate b:
b = 7.50 - 7.50
b = 0
So, the y-intercept (b) is 0.
Now, the values for the slope (m) and y-intercept (b), and the linear equation in slope-intercept form is:
y = 7.50x + 0
However, since the y-intercept is 0, it doesn't affect the equation, so the final simplified linear equation in slope-intercept form is:
y = 7.50x
Interpretation:
The slope (7.50) represents the rate at which wages are earned per hour worked.
It tells us that for every additional hour worked, the wages earned increase by $7.50.
The y-intercept (0 in this case) represents the starting point of the wages when no time has been worked.
It means that when the employee has not worked any hours (x = 0), they have not earned any wages (y = 0).
However, since the y-intercept is 0, it doesn't contribute to the equation.
Therefore, the linear equation in slope intercept form is y = 7.50x.

a random sample taken with replacement form the orginal sample and is the same size as the orginal smaple is known as a
A random sample taken with replacement from the original sample, and having the same size as the original sample, is known as a "bootstrap sample" or "bootstrap replication."
Bootstrapping is a resampling technique used to estimate the sampling distribution of a statistic. When we have a limited sample size and want to draw inferences about the population, we can use bootstrapping to create multiple resamples by randomly selecting observations from the original sample with replacement.
Here's how it works:
We start with an original sample of size n.To create a bootstrap sample, we randomly select n observations from the original sample, allowing for replacement. This means that each observation has an equal chance of being selected and can be selected multiple times or not at all.The selected observations form a bootstrap sample, and we can compute the desired statistic on this sample.We repeat this process a large number of times (usually thousands) to obtain a distribution of the statistic.By examining the distribution of the statistic, we can estimate the sampling variability and construct confidence intervals or perform hypothesis testing.The key idea behind bootstrapping is that the original sample serves as a proxy for the population, and by repeatedly resampling from it, we can approximate the sampling distribution of the statistic of interest. This approach is especially useful when the underlying population distribution is unknown or non-normal.
By using a bootstrap sample that is the same size as the original sample, we maintain the same sample size and capture the variability present in the original data.

Find the length of the function over the given interval. y = 3x from x = 0 to x = 2
The length of the function y = 3x over the given interval [0, 2] is 3.2 units
For given question,
We have been given a function y = 3x
We need to find the length of the function on the interval x = 0 to x = 2.
Let f(x) = 3x where f(x) = y
We have f'(x) = 3, so [f'(x)]² = 9.
Then the arc length is given by,
\(\int\limits^a_b {\sqrt{1+[f'(x)]^2} } \, dx\\\\= \int\limits^2_0 {\sqrt{1+9} }\, dx\\\\=\sqrt{10}\\\\ =3.2\)
This means, the arc length is 3.2 units.
Therefore, the length of the function y = 3x over the given interval [0, 2] is 3.2 units
